Output 85eb3ab160e77428edca60711790b178adcc237a6ce58c51a7e3ea9485c6ad39:0

value
545895
script pubkey
OP_0 OP_PUSHBYTES_20 d521292a33820824a37242050cd8633303412ecf
address
bc1q65sjj23nsgyzfgmjggzsekrrxvp5ztk0fwupu3
transaction
85eb3ab160e77428edca60711790b178adcc237a6ce58c51a7e3ea9485c6ad39
spent
true